State Farm, a major insurer, has decided to stop writing new homeowners policies in California due to regulations preventing them from adjusting prices. This decision will affect around 72,000 existing policies, with impacted customers being informed soon. Concerns arise regarding the need to switch insurance providers and potential issues with customer service and claims processing.
